A patient ' s mother comes to you with a prospective cohort study linking autism to the measles, mumps and rubella vaccine. After reviewing the study carefully, you question the results because of problems with the study design and execution. Which one of the following sources of error would be most important in the study design or execution?


A.

Reporting standard error with point estimates of difference


B.

Vaccine company sponsorship of study


C.

Recruitment of study families at an autism seminar


D.

Parental recall of vaccine administration


E.

Not accounting for all potential confounders during recruitment
